Position Description:
About Thermal Concepts
Thermal Concepts is a leading provider of HVAC, mechanical, and specialty contracting services, supporting commercial service, construction, and facility operations across multiple regions. As we continue to grow, we are seeking an experienced and strategic Director of Information Technology to lead enterprise-wide IT operations, cybersecurity, infrastructure, and digital transformation initiatives.
This is a high-impact leadership role responsible for ensuring that technology systems effectively support our business operations while driving innovation, scalability, and security across the organization.
Position Summary
The Director of Information Technology is responsible for leading and overseeing the company’s overall IT strategy, infrastructure, and cybersecurity. This role ensures that technology solutions effectively support Thermal Concepts’ service, construction, and administrative operations.
The Director of IT will drive digital transformation initiatives, optimize ERP/CRM platforms, manage vendor relationships, and ensure the reliability, scalability, and security of all technology systems across the organization.
Key Responsibilities
IT Operations & Infrastructure
- Oversee daily IT operations to ensure system uptime and reliability across all departments
- Manage network infrastructure, servers, cloud platforms, hardware, and telecommunications systems
- Maintain and support ERP, accounting, payroll, and field service platforms
- Oversee system upgrades, patches, and hardware lifecycle management
- Ensure proper documentation of systems, configurations, and IT processes
Cybersecurity & Risk Management
- Implement and enforce cybersecurity policies and best practices
- Monitor firewalls, endpoint protection, network security, and threat detection systems
- Oversee data backup, disaster recovery, and business continuity planning
- Conduct periodic risk assessments and vulnerability testing
- Lead cybersecurity awareness initiatives for employees
Technical Support & Service Delivery
- Oversee internal IT helpdesk and support functions
- Ensure timely resolution of system issues impacting office and field personnel
- Support mobile devices and field technology tools used by technicians and project managers
- Develop and maintain IT service standards and response time expectations
Vendor & Budget Management
- Manage relationships with IT vendors, MSPs, software providers, and hardware suppliers
- Oversee contracts, renewals, and service agreements
- Assist in managing the IT operational budget
- Ensure cost-effective procurement of technology resources
Compliance & Governance
- Ensure adherence to IT policies and data governance standards
- Support compliance requirements related to data protection and financial systems
- Maintain secure access controls and user permission protocols

Position Requirements:
Qualifications
Required:
- 7+ years of progressive IT experience
- Minimum 3 years in leadership or management role
- Strong experience managing:
- Networks
- Servers
- Cloud systems (Microsoft 365, Azure)
- Cybersecurity tools
- Experience supporting ERP platforms
Preferred:
-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or related field
- Experience supporting ERP systems such as Viewpoint Vista
- Industry experience in: Construction, HVAC, Mechanical contracting, Field service environments
Skills & Competencies
- Strong operational leadership and team management skills
- Advanced troubleshooting and problem-solving abilities
- Strong cybersecurity knowledge and risk mitigation practices
- Ability to manage multiple systems and vendors simultaneously
- Excellent communication with technical and non-technical stakeholders
- High attention to detail and accountability
